Cal. Food & Agric. Code § 76259

The California Sheep Commission

The term of office of all members of the commission, except ex officio members, shall be two years from the date of their election and until their successors are qualified. However, of the first members of the commission, one-half of the producers shall serve for one year, and one-half of the producers shall serve for two years, with the determination of the term of each such member made by lot at the time of the election. Terms of office of each member of the commission shall be limited to four consecutive terms. A member of the commission who was selected by lot to serve a one-year term may serve four consecutive terms in addition to the first one-year term.
